Output 8c724331b674eacca676b5a09010ee8f2d4d577e3e445c06406a5b37645d208a:5

value
83660000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 93a3a978439a5400e2d07128af4a65c0c0a09517 OP_EQUAL
address
3F9fKBEpSCQaf4xqqDtPnf76iCYY9iZrZx
transaction
8c724331b674eacca676b5a09010ee8f2d4d577e3e445c06406a5b37645d208a
confirmations
473186
spent
true